Implant vs Natural Tooth: Which Is Better?

A healthy natural tooth is always preferable. Implants are the best replacement when saving isn't possible.

Advantages of natural tooth

  • Periodontal ligament (natural shock absorber)
  • Sensory feedback
  • Better bone preservation
  • Lower total lifetime cost if salvageable

Advantages of implant

  • No decay risk
  • Never needs root canal
  • 95%+ success at 10 years
  • Better than any bridge

When to save

A tooth with enough structure, viable root, and healthy surrounding bone is usually worth saving — even at AED 5,000–10,000 for root canal + crown.

When to replace

  • Vertical root fracture
  • Severe bone loss
  • Failed previous root canal
  • Tooth that repeatedly re-abscesses

The decision

Have both options priced and explained. Sometimes replace is cleaner; sometimes save is smarter. Your dentist should honestly discuss both.
